EXCEEDS logo
Exceeds
tylerjmchugh

PROFILE

Tylerjmchugh

Tyler McHugh contributed to the geonetwork/core-geonetwork repository by enhancing file upload validation and resource management over a three-month period. He expanded the FileMimetypeChecker to support additional and wildcard MIME types, improving both validation logic and user guidance for file uploads. Tyler also clarified documentation around allowed MIME types for metadata attachments, streamlining contributor onboarding and reducing data integrity issues. In addition, he refactored the resource upload process to enforce size limits using a limited input stream, which improved memory efficiency and prevented oversized uploads from exhausting server resources. His work utilized Java, Spring Framework, and technical writing skills.

Overall Statistics

Feature vs Bugs

67%Features

Repository Contributions

4Total
Bugs
1
Commits
4
Features
2
Lines of code
206
Activity Months3

Work History

February 2026

1 Commits

Feb 1, 2026

February 2026 monthly summary for geonetwork/core-geonetwork: Hardening resource upload flows and memory efficiency. Implemented Resource Upload Size Limit Enforcement and Improved Resource Management by refactoring the upload path to use a limited input stream, enforcing size limits, and improving resource handling. This reduces memory pressure during large uploads and prevents oversized assets from exhausting server memory.

November 2025

1 Commits • 1 Features

Nov 1, 2025

November 2025 monthly summary for geonetwork/core-geonetwork: Delivered documentation enhancements for allowed MIME types for metadata attachments, including support for wildcard patterns. This work improves data integrity, reduces attachment errors, and accelerates contributor onboarding by clarifying supported formats across metadata records. No major bugs fixed this month. Key business value includes better governance of metadata attachments, streamlined compliance with attachment policies, and faster feature adoption.

October 2025

2 Commits • 1 Features

Oct 1, 2025

In Oct 2025, delivered a feature focused on robust file upload validation and user guidance in geonetwork/core-geonetwork. The FileMimetypeChecker was enhanced to support additional MIME types, include wildcard MIME type handling, and improve validation logic and error reporting. Updated the user-facing help text to clearly distinguish exact vs wildcard MIME patterns for file uploads.

Activity

Loading activity data...

Quality Metrics

Correctness95.0%
Maintainability90.0%
Architecture90.0%
Performance90.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

JSONJavaMarkdown

Technical Skills

API developmentJavaSpring Frameworkbackend developmentdocumentationlocalizationtechnical writingunit testing

Repositories Contributed To

1 repo

Overview of all repositories you've contributed to across your timeline

geonetwork/core-geonetwork

Oct 2025 Feb 2026
3 Months active

Languages Used

JSONJavaMarkdown

Technical Skills

JavaSpring Frameworkbackend developmentdocumentationlocalizationunit testing